Ores Above Diamonds

Ores Above Diamonds adds new ores to the game that are much rarer than diamonds and should be found in the late-game period of the playthrough. It adds Amethyst and Black Opal which are very strong, and hence very rare. They’re also stylish.
New Ores and Armors

New Ores and Armors adds a ton of new ores into the game that you most likely know from real life. It adds Ruby, Sapphire, Topaz, Moonstone, Sunstone, Bronze, Onyx, Silver, Steel, Angelite, Turmaline, Tanzaline, Platinum and Uranium ores! That’s a whole lotta of ores you can find in your world.

SimpleOres

SimpleOres is one of the simpler ore mods on this list, just like the name of the mod suggests. It adds Copper, Tin, Mythril, Adamantium, and Onyx ores which you can find in your Minecraft world (although Onyx is only in the Nether).
Super Ores

Super Ores can make searching for ores underground a little bit more rewarding since with this mod ores can spawn in larger quantities in one block. What that means is that you can get more ores from one ore block and you can easily configure the mod if you want to change things around in it.

Overworld Netherite Ore

If you are tired of going into the Nether dimension to search for Netherite then you should get this mod that’ll make it easier for you to find Ancient Debris, since it’ll be spawning in Overworld. Normal Ancient Debris spawns between Y32 and Y-12, Deepslate Ancient Debries between Y16 and Y-60, and Ancient Debris between Y16 and Y-60.
Netherending Ores

Netherending Ores will allow all ores in the game to spawn across all dimensions. Now you can find diamonds in the End, coal in the Nether, and etc. This mod is also compatible with plenty of other modded ores from Thermal Foundation, Applied Energistics, Mekanism, Original art, Extreme Reactors, Railcraft, Matter Overdrive, Project: Red, Tinker’s Construct, and Aether II.

Oreberries Replanted

Another mod with which you can quite literally grow ores in Minecraft is Oreberries Replanted. With this mod, you can grow various different ores as berries and that way have a farm of them. You can even get the delicious Oreberry Juice from them, and this mod also supports ores such as Aluminum, Copper, Lead, Nickel, Osmium, Silver, Tin, Uranium, and Zinc!
Vulcanite

Nether is known for having practically no ores (besides Quartz and Netherite). It’s a barren wasteland, and the Vulcanite mod is here to spice up the mining ecosystem in the Nether. Vulcanite adds an ore called Vulcanite into the game which will protect you from fire, allow you to walk on lava, and provide you with a toolset that works very efficiently in the Nether. Ender Ore

Ender Ore is a simple mod that adds a quite simple ore into the game which when mined drops dust with which you can craft Ender Pearls. This mod is good if you want a different way of getting Ender Pearls, and the ore has a nice design.

Ore Stone Variants

Ore Stone Variants doesn’t add any new ores into the game, but it makes you able to find ores in different types of blocks such as Diorite, Andesite, Granite, and any other block you choose. You can configure everything with ease to fully customize your mining experience in the game.
Randomite Classic

Randomite Classic adds a new type of ore into the game called Randomite. Once you mine this ore there’s a chance you will get one of the following items: Diamond, Emerald, Eggs, Raw Gold, Raw Iron, Raw Copper, Lapis Lazuli, Coal, Redstone, Quartz, and Slime Balls. Mythic Metals

Mythic Metals is one of the most interesting Minecraft mods that adds new ores into the game. It adds so many new ores into all three dimensions such as Mythril, Starrite, Unobtainium, Prometheum, Palladium, Midas Gold, Banglum, and etc. The mod also adds an Alloy Forge into the game, along with Banglum Nukes and many other cool stuff.
